註釋This explains the concepts behind expert systems to readers who know about computing but are unfamiliar with the latest research and with what they can do themselves in building and using expert systems. An expert system is a software package that encapsulates specialist knowledge about a particular area of expertise and is capable of making intelligent decisions within that area. Expert systems are now used in medical diagnosis, geology, organic chemistry, and computer fault-finding. Expert systems have given rise to a set of 'knowledge engineering' techniques, breaking the tradition of "Data + Algorithm = Program" with a new style of software design based on "Knowledge + Inference = System" which is an evolutionary change with revolutionary consequences. This book explains why, and gives readers a starting point to begin work on practical knowledge engineering projects.
